Join Amanda Fleming from Willunga Fruit Tree Pruning for a hands-on workshop discussing the how, why, what & when of pruning. Various tools and pruning techniques will be discussed, followed by a hands-on pruning demonstration. Topics include why we prune, timing, tools, and techniques.

Did you know this 'water factory' can clean up to 400 million litres of stormwater each year? The Oaklands Wetland is home to an extensive array of wildlife such as waders, cockatoos, ducks and many majestic river red gums. Learn how this system cleans water as it moves slowly through a series of ponds. It takes three days for the water to move through the wetland, where it can be injected into aquifers almost 100m below ground. More than 31 local parks and reserves, street trees and playing fields are irrigated with water from Oaklands Wetland.
